Railway officials designated the 2TE116, a robust series of electric transmission freight locomotives, as a vital component of USSR's industrial transportation system in Ukraine and Lugansk. Constructed by the skilled technicians at PJSC Luganskteplovoz, previously known as Voroshilovgrad plant VZOR named after the landmark October Revolution, these locomotives were destined to lead major mainline rail networks across Russia. Nicknamed the Humpback, due to its unmistakable curved roof structure, railway enthusiasts referred affectionately to this reliable freight behemoth. Furthermore, insiders affectionately called it Fantomas and Boeing among industry circles.
